Guiding a sleep health startup through redefining their product and experience.
The team at Somni, a digital sleep health startup, reached out to IDEO for guidance. They had built a promising sleep tracking and coaching platform and physical sleep hygiene kit, and kicked-off some exciting partnerships with enterprise customers, but were lacking focus around their target audience, core value proposition and product user experience.
The Partnership
I lead a small IDEO group, partnering with the Somni team for a 24-week “Entrepreneur-In-Residence” Program, hosting bi-weekly co-working sessions. Building upon each other and ranging from content shares to group brainstorms, each session focused on tackling a unique challenge facing the Somni team.
With my role focusing on the client relationship, planning sessions, preparing content and workspaces, and facilitating the workshops, I had the opportunity to bring in subject matter and discipline experts from across IDEO at the right moments—from Industrial Designers, to Medical Directors, to Business Designers—to share their expertise.

Key focus areas:
Teaching the IDEO Design Research approach and applying it to Somni’s user research and testing process
Refreshing Somni’s brand strategy— mission statement, purpose and values
Defining the Somni core product value proposition and product strategy (B2B/Enterprise vs. D2C)
Brainstorming concepts for a brand new Sleep Health Kit experience, based on user testing feedback
Auditing the customer-facing digital product experience, and brainstorming design solutions and new features
